PG_FUNCTION_INFO_V1(RASTER_dumpAsWKTPolygons);
Datum RASTER_dumpAsWKTPolygons(PG_FUNCTION_ARGS)
{
rt_pgraster *pgraster;
rt_raster raster;
rt_context ctx;
FuncCallContext *funcctx;
TupleDesc tupdesc;
AttInMetadata *attinmeta;
int nband;
rt_geomval geomval;
rt_geomval geomval2;
int call_cntr;
int max_calls;
int nElements;
MemoryContext oldcontext;
/* stuff done only on the first call of the function */
if (SRF_IS_FIRSTCALL())
{
POSTGIS_RT_DEBUG(2, "RASTER_dumpAsWKTPolygons first call");
/* create a function context for cross-call persistence */
funcctx = SRF_FIRSTCALL_INIT();
/* switch to memory context appropriate for multiple function calls */
oldcontext = MemoryContextSwitchTo(funcctx->multi_call_memory_ctx);
/**
* Create a new context. We don't call get_rt_context, because this
* function changes the memory context to the one pointed by
* fcinfo->flinfo->fn_mcxt, and we want to keep the current one
*/
ctx = rt_context_new(rt_pgalloc, rt_pgrealloc, rt_pgfree);
rt_context_set_message_handlers(ctx, rt_pgerr, rt_pgwarn, rt_pginfo);
/* Get input arguments */
pgraster = (rt_pgraster *)PG_DETOAST_DATUM(PG_GETARG_DATUM(0));
raster = rt_raster_deserialize(ctx, pgraster);
if ( ! raster )
{
ereport(ERROR,
(errcode(ERRCODE_OUT_OF_MEMORY),
errmsg("Could not deserialize raster")));
PG_RETURN_NULL();
}
if (PG_NARGS() == 2)
nband = PG_GETARG_UINT32(1);
else
nband = 1; /* By default, first band */
POSTGIS_RT_DEBUGF(3, "band %d", nband);
/* Polygonize raster */
/**
* Dump raster
*/
geomval = rt_raster_dump_as_wktpolygons(ctx, raster, nband, &nElements);
if (NULL == geomval)
{
ereport(ERROR,
(errcode(ERRCODE_NO_DATA_FOUND),
errmsg("Could not polygonize raster")));
PG_RETURN_NULL();
}
POSTGIS_RT_DEBUGF(3, "raster dump, %d elements returned", nElements);
/**
* Not needed to check geomval. It was allocated by the new
* rt_context, that uses palloc. It never returns NULL
*/
/* Store needed information */
funcctx->user_fctx = geomval;
/* total number of tuples to be returned */
funcctx->max_calls = nElements;
/* Build a tuple descriptor for our result type */
if (get_call_result_type(fcinfo, NULL, &tupdesc) != TYPEFUNC_COMPOSITE)
ereport(ERROR,
(errcode(ERRCODE_FEATURE_NOT_SUPPORTED),
errmsg("function returning record called in context "
"that cannot accept type record")));
/*
* generate attribute metadata needed later to produce tuples from raw
* C strings
*/
attinmeta = TupleDescGetAttInMetadata(tupdesc);
funcctx->attinmeta = attinmeta;
MemoryContextSwitchTo(oldcontext);
}
/* stuff done on every call of the function */
funcctx = SRF_PERCALL_SETUP();
call_cntr = funcctx->call_cntr;
max_calls = funcctx->max_calls;
attinmeta = funcctx->attinmeta;
geomval2 = funcctx->user_fctx;
if (call_cntr < max_calls) /* do when there is more left to send */
{
char **values;
HeapTuple tuple;
Datum result;
POSTGIS_RT_DEBUGF(3, "call number %d", call_cntr);
/*
* Prepare a values array for building the returned tuple.
* This should be an array of C strings which will
* be processed later by the type input functions.
*/
values = (char **) palloc(3 * sizeof(char *));
values[0] = (char *) palloc(
(strlen(geomval2[call_cntr].geom) + 1) * sizeof(char));
values[1] = (char *) palloc(18 * sizeof(char));
values[2] = (char *) palloc(16 * sizeof(char));
snprintf(values[0],
(strlen(geomval2[call_cntr].geom) + 1) * sizeof(char), "%s",
geomval2[call_cntr].geom);
snprintf(values[1], 18 * sizeof(char), "%f", geomval2[call_cntr].val);
snprintf(values[2], 16 * sizeof(char), "%d", geomval2[call_cntr].srid);
/**
* Free resources.
* TODO: Do we have to use the same context we used
* for creating them?
*/
pfree(geomval2[call_cntr].geom);
/* build a tuple */
tuple = BuildTupleFromCStrings(attinmeta, values);
/* make the tuple into a datum */
result = HeapTupleGetDatum(tuple);
/* clean up (this is not really necessary) */
pfree(values[0]);
pfree(values[1]);
pfree(values[2]);
pfree(values);
SRF_RETURN_NEXT(funcctx, result);
}
else /* do when there is no more left */
{
pfree(geomval2);
SRF_RETURN_DONE(funcctx);
}
}

/**
* Add a band to the given raster at the given position.
*/
PG_FUNCTION_INFO_V1(RASTER_addband);
Datum RASTER_addband(PG_FUNCTION_ARGS)
{
rt_pgraster *pgraster = NULL;
rt_raster raster = NULL;
rt_band band = NULL;
rt_context ctx = NULL;
int index = 0;
double initialvalue = 0;
double nodatavalue = 0;
bool hasnodata = FALSE;
text *pixeltypename = NULL;
char *new_pixeltypename = NULL;
int pixtype = PT_END;
int width = 0;
int height = 0;
int32_t oldnumbands = 0;
int32_t numbands = 0;
int datasize = 0;
int numval = 0;
void *mem;
int32_t checkvalint = 0;
uint32_t checkvaluint = 0;
double checkvaldouble = 0;
float checkvalfloat = 0;
int i;
/* Get the initial pixel value */
if (PG_ARGISNULL(3))
initialvalue = 0;
else
initialvalue = PG_GETARG_FLOAT8(3);
/* Get the nodata value */
if (PG_ARGISNULL(4))
nodatavalue = 0;
else
{
nodatavalue = PG_GETARG_FLOAT8(4);
hasnodata = TRUE;
}
/* Deserialize raster */
pgraster = (rt_pgraster *)PG_DETOAST_DATUM_COPY(PG_GETARG_DATUM(0));
ctx = get_rt_context(fcinfo);
/* Get the pixel type in text form */
if (PG_ARGISNULL(2)) {
elog(ERROR, "Pixel type can not be null");
PG_RETURN_NULL();
}
pixeltypename = PG_GETARG_TEXT_P(2);
new_pixeltypename = (char *) palloc(VARSIZE(pixeltypename) + 1 - VARHDRSZ);
SET_VARSIZE(new_pixeltypename, VARSIZE(pixeltypename));
memcpy(new_pixeltypename, VARDATA(pixeltypename), VARSIZE(pixeltypename) - VARHDRSZ);
new_pixeltypename[VARSIZE(pixeltypename) - VARHDRSZ] = 0; /* null terminate */
/* Get the pixel type index */
pixtype = rt_pixtype_index_from_name(ctx, new_pixeltypename);
if ( pixtype == PT_END ) {
elog(ERROR, "Invalid pixel type: %s", new_pixeltypename);
PG_RETURN_NULL();
}
assert(-1 < pixtype && pixtype < PT_END);
raster = rt_raster_deserialize(ctx, pgraster);
if ( ! raster ) {
elog(ERROR, "Could not deserialize raster");
PG_RETURN_NULL();
}
/* Make sure index (1 based) is in a valid range */
oldnumbands = rt_raster_get_num_bands(ctx, raster);
if (PG_ARGISNULL(1))
index = oldnumbands + 1;
else
{
index = PG_GETARG_UINT16(1);
if (index < 1) {
elog(ERROR, "Invalid band index (must be 1-based)");
PG_RETURN_NULL();
}
if (index > oldnumbands + 1) {
elog(WARNING, "Band index number exceed possible values, truncated to number of band (%u) + 1", oldnumbands);
index = oldnumbands + 1;
}
}
/* Determine size of memory block to allocate and allocate*/
width = rt_raster_get_width(ctx, raster);
height = rt_raster_get_height(ctx, raster);
numval = width * height;
datasize = rt_pixtype_size(ctx, pixtype) * numval;
mem = palloc((int) datasize);
if (!mem)
{
elog(ERROR, "Could not allocate memory for band");
PG_RETURN_NULL();
}
/* Initialize block of memory to 0 or to the provided initial value */
if (initialvalue == 0)
memset(mem, 0, datasize);
else
{
switch (pixtype)
{
case PT_1BB:
{
uint8_t *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= (uint8_t) initialvalue&0x01;
checkvalint = ptr[0];
break;
}
case PT_2BUI:
{
uint8_t *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= (uint8_t) initialvalue&0x03;
checkvalint = ptr[0];
break;
}
case PT_4BUI:
{
uint8_t *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= (uint8_t) initialvalue&0x0F;
checkvalint = ptr[0];
break;
}
case PT_8BSI:
{
int8_t *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= (int8_t) initialvalue;
checkvalint = ptr[0];
break;
}
case PT_8BUI:
{
uint8_t *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= (uint8_t) initialvalue;
checkvalint = ptr[0];
break;
}
case PT_16BSI:
{
int16_t *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= (int16_t) initialvalue;
checkvalint = ptr[0];
break;
}
case PT_16BUI:
{
uint16_t *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= (uint16_t) initialvalue;
checkvalint = ptr[0];
break;
}
case PT_32BSI:
{
int32_t *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= (int32_t) initialvalue;
checkvalint = ptr[0];
break;
}
case PT_32BUI:
{
uint32_t *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= (uint32_t) initialvalue;
checkvaluint = ptr[0];
break;
}
case PT_32BF:
{
float *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= (float) initialvalue;
checkvalfloat = ptr[0];
break;
}
case PT_64BF:
{
double *ptr = mem;
for (i = 0; i < numval; i++)
ptr[i] = initialvalue;
checkvaldouble = ptr[0];
break;
}
default:
{
elog(ERROR, "Unknown pixeltype %d", pixtype);
PG_RETURN_NULL();
}
}
}
#ifdef POSTGIS_RASTER_WARN_ON_TRUNCATION
/* Overflow checking */
switch (pixtype)
{
case PT_1BB:
case PT_2BUI:
case PT_4BUI:
case PT_8BSI:
case PT_8BUI:
case PT_16BSI:
case PT_16BUI:
case PT_32BSI:
{
if (fabs(checkvalint - initialvalue) > 0.0001)
elog(WARNING, "Initial pixel value for %s band got truncated from %f to %d",
rt_pixtype_name(ctx, pixtype),
initialvalue, checkvalint);
break;
}
case PT_32BUI:
{
if (fabs(checkvaluint - initialvalue) > 0.0001)
elog(WARNING, "Initial pixel value for %s band got truncated from %f to %u",
rt_pixtype_name(ctx, pixtype),
initialvalue, checkvaluint);
break;
}
case PT_32BF:
{
/* For float, because the initial value is a double,
there is very often a difference between the desired value and the obtained one */
if (checkvalfloat != initialvalue)
elog(WARNING, "Initial pixel value for %s band got truncated from %f to %g",
rt_pixtype_name(ctx, pixtype),
initialvalue, checkvalfloat);
break;
}
case PT_64BF:
{
if (checkvaldouble != initialvalue)
elog(WARNING, "Initial pixel value for %s band got truncated from %f to %g",
rt_pixtype_name(ctx, pixtype),
initialvalue, checkvaldouble);
break;
}
}
#endif /* POSTGIS_RASTER_WARN_ON_TRUNCATION */
band = rt_band_new_inline(ctx, width, height, pixtype, hasnodata, nodatavalue, mem);
if (! band) {
elog(ERROR, "Could not add band to raster. Returning NULL");
PG_RETURN_NULL();
}
index = rt_raster_add_band(ctx, raster, band, index - 1);
numbands = rt_raster_get_num_bands(ctx, raster);
if (numbands == oldnumbands || index == -1) {
elog(ERROR, "Could not add band to raster. Returning NULL");
PG_RETURN_NULL();
}
pgraster = rt_raster_serialize(ctx, raster);
if (!pgraster) PG_RETURN_NULL();
SET_VARSIZE(pgraster, pgraster->size);
PG_RETURN_POINTER(pgraster);
}
